The king of ancient Babylon "talked when he should have been listening" one day, to the three Hebrew children. While we have to admit that he was not much different than a lot of us folks living today, we should realize that it is wise to know whom we are talking about when we boast ourselves in what we believe we are able to do. If it is another mere man, we might get away with our boastings, but if our vaunting ourselves involves the God of the universe, we may get more than we have bargained for. Listen:

Daniel 3:15 Now if ye be ready that at what time ye hear the sound of the cornet, flute, harp, sackbut, psaltery, and dulcimer, and all kinds of music, ye fall down and worship the image which I have made; [well]: but if ye worship not, ye shall be cast the same hour into the midst of a burning fiery furnace; AND WHO [IS] THAT GOD THAT SHALL DELIVER YOU OUT OF MY HANDS?

A wicked queen said a bit too much one day, and the Lord took note of it.

I Kings 19:2 Then Jezebel sent a messenger unto Elijah, saying, So let the gods do [to me], and more also, if I make not thy life as the life of one of them by to morrow about this time.

Dogs licked up her blood at about the time she had threatened the Prophet of God. It is risky business.

The king of Assyria sent a message to King Hezekiah one day to tell him that his God would fall before the Assyrian armies the same as the other gods of the country had fallen.

II Kings 18:34 Where [are] the gods of Hamath, and of Arpad? where [are] the gods of Sepharvaim, Hena, and Ivah? have they delivered Samaria out of mine hand? Who [are] they among all the gods of the countries, that have delivered their country out of mine hand, that the LORD should deliver Jerusalem out of mine hand?

Good question, but not a wise one. Isaiah, the Prophet of God sent a message to King Hezekiah, telling him: II Kings 19:21,22 This [is] the word that the LORD hath spoken concerning him; The virgin the daughter of Zion hath despised thee, [and] laughed thee to scorn; the daughter of Jerusalem hath shaken her head at thee. Whom hast thou reproached and blasphemed? and against whom hast thou exalted [thy] voice, and lifted up thine eyes on high? [even] against the Holy [One] of Israel.

II Kings 19:27 But I know thy abode, and thy going out, and thy coming in, and thy rage against me. Because thy rage against me and thy tumult is come up into mine ears, therefore I will put my hook in thy nose, and my bridle in thy lips, and I will turn thee back by the way by which thou camest.

The arrogance of the Assyrian king brought forth a speedy and very severe penalty. It is very foolish to defy our God.

II Kings 19:35 And it came to pass that night, that the angel of the LORD went out, and smote in the camp of the Assyrians an hundred fourscore and five thousand: and when they arose early in the morning, behold, they [were] all dead corpses.
